How Do 72 Hour Heat Packs Work?

72 Hour Heat Packs contain a mixture of iron powder, salt, water, activated carbon, and vermiculite. When exposed to air, the iron powder oxidizes, releasing heat. The salt acts as a catalyst, while the activated carbon helps to regulate the reaction. Vermiculite is used to insulate the mixture, ensuring that the heat is released slowly and steadily.

The chemical reaction produces heat as well as some by-products, including rust and ash. The heat produced by the pack is safe and can be used to warm up your hands, feet, or any other part of your body.

Tips for Using 72 Hour Heat Packs

  1. Don't apply the heat pack directly to your skin, as it may cause burns. Always wrap it in a cloth or towel before using it.
  2. Keep the heat pack away from flammable materials, as it may cause a fire.
  3. Store the heat pack in a cool and dry place. Exposure to moisture or high temperatures may reduce its effectiveness.
